CROQUET CLUB ELECTS ITS OFFICERS

The annual general meeting of the Otaki Municipal Croquet Club was held recently at the home of Mrs. McBeth. Those present were Mrs. Alex. Wilson (in the chair), Mesdames McBeth, Synnott, Davis, Cobb, Silverwood, Purvis, Shaw, Young and Nicolson. Apologies were received from Mesdames E. Cook, Gimblett and Evans. ■ The. election of officers for the new season was as .follows: — Patroness: Dr. Atmore; president: Mrs. A. Wilson; vice-presidents: Mesdames Morton, D. Richards, H. B. Edhouse, J. Cooksley and Mr. H. Witchell; secretary: Mrs. L. G.. Gimblett; club captain; Mrs. R. Purvis; vice-captain: Mrs. Evans; lawn committee: Mesdames Silverwood, Purvis, Evans and Gimblett; match committee: Mesdames Cobb, Silverwood, club captain and the vice-captain. - The opening date was left to be decided later on. The meeting closed with a vote of thanks to the chair and to 'Mrs. McBeth for her hospitality.
